Alanya Castle — A Medieval Marvel

The highlight of the day is the visit to Alanya Castle, which dates back to 1226. Walking through its ancient walls provides a tangible connection to the past, and the panoramic views of the city, the harbor, and the sea are stunning. We loved the way the guide brought the history of this fortress to life, making it more than just a photo spot.

Travelers often take plenty of photos here, and some reviews mention the value of the professional guidance in understanding what they’re seeing. While the walk involves some uphill sections, it’s manageable with comfortable shoes.

Damlatas Cave — A Natural Wonder with Health Benefits

The tour concludes with a visit to Damlatas Cave, famous for its stalactites and supposed health benefits, especially for asthma sufferers. While the entrance fee is not included in the tour price, the cave itself often leaves visitors in awe of its natural formations.

Many reviews mention the cave as a must-see, with some noting its reputed healing properties, which adds an interesting local legend to the natural beauty.

Price and What’s Included

At around $40 per person, this trip offers good value. It includes hotel pickup and drop-off, a professional guide fluent in English and German, a boat trip, lunch, and the cable car if you choose that option. Travel insurance is also included, adding peace of mind.

What’s not included? Drinks at lunch, entrance fees for Damlatas Cave, and personal expenses. It’s wise to bring some cash for souvenirs or additional snacks.
